The McCarthy Stone Foundation’s Christmas Connections programme will reopen in September 2026, offering small grants to support organisations bringing older people together during the festive season.
The programme aims to tackle loneliness and social isolation by supporting festive community activities that help older people stay connected during the Christmas period. Grants of up to £750 are available to registered charities, community groups, and Community Interest Companies (CICs) with an annual income of less than £250,000. Funding is intended to support activities and events which provide connection, companionship and engagement for people aged 65 years old and over, taking place Wednesday 9 December 2026 – Saturday 2 January 2027.
Priority will be given to organisations working in areas of deprivation, and to activities taking place during the Christmas holiday period. The deadline for applications is yet to be announced.
